你查询的IP:[119.144.193.11]  地理位置:中国–广东–东莞

最新查询125.213.101.40 119.60.155.114 60.252.247.250 119.64.166.154 120.94.238.191 125.208.105.11 210.22.223.250 117.106.94.31 125.171.210.56 119.144.193.11 202.136.48.55 116.242.11.119 202.38.149.245 117.72.6.120 120.90.179.255 118.112.123.124 60.255.57.35 117.8.1.29 116.214.64.109 202.180.128.207 218.56.80.115 221.122.248.157 123.144.202.187 61.45.128.125 210.12.177.219 202.130.224.30 202.149.224.43 203.88.32.99 116.66.158.177 202.91.119.150 202.112.101.199